Description

Edited with an Introduction by Edward Mendelson and Robert Squillace – ‘The Bennett novels stand up to anything Europe has put out’. Elizabeth Bowen Henry Earlforward, a shabby Clerkenwell bookseller, has retired from life to devote himself (and his wife Violet) to a consuming passion for money. Miserliness, long disguised as procrastination, can become a fatal illness. Bennett’s bleak story is saved, however, by the Earlforward’s maid buxom, warm, ignorant and sublime in her spontaneous greed for life. “Riceyman Steps” is a modernist masterpiece; a profound psychological and symbolic exploration of the forces of love and death. This edition contains “Riceyman Steps”, appearing here in Bennett’s corrected version, and its sequel, “Elsie and the Child”.
